Transaction dfbc74abbd69c782c214894ecb23939b96dca1b4e1bb4d948fce480eb39ac1f7
1 Input
1 Output
-
dfbc74abbd69c782c214894ecb23939b96dca1b4e1bb4d948fce480eb39ac1f7:0
- value
- 2156919
- script pubkey
- OP_0 OP_PUSHBYTES_20 ab79b44dca8754be2588f5a5daa833089f8c8a9a
- address
- bc1q4dumgnw2sa2tufvg7kja42pnpz0cez5650qm4q